Web1 jan. 2015 · Excessive build-up of ice on the back wall of refrigerator interior may result form the following. Door is opened to often or it is left open too long. Warm food was placed in the refrigerator. Food or a container are in contact with the refrigeratorinterior back wall. Poor door sealing. If the seal is dirty or damaged, clean it orreplace it. WebThe Fix: If the fan does not seem to be working, you might need to replace the fan motor. After removing the evaporator panel in the back of the freezer, locate the fan and remove the mounting clip, fan blade, and wire harness. Install the new motor into the wire harness and put the motor into the housing.
